How Can You Teach a Child to Willingly Share What They Love?

. . . She gave the worm a push with her round black nose. . . “You happen to be eating one of my tomatoes!” exclaimed Willie, poking her nose even closer . . .

Willie loves tomatoes, but she is not willing to share them.

Does Willie need to keep all the tomatoes to herself?

Discover how three little garden friends help Willie understand that sharing comes from the heart, and when there is a willingness to share, good things happen!

Work Skills – Success at Work prepares students for all facets of starting and retaining a new job.

When I found myself in a classroom facing a group of refugee and immigrant students from all over the world, ranging in age from 16-70 with varying levels of English proficiency, I noticed that they all had one thing in common. They all needed to learn how to work in America! After much searching, I was unable to find any suitable curriculum to use with such a diverse group so I created the Work Skills Series to help the students to not just survive but also to thrive at work!

Work Skills-Success at Work prepares students for all facets of starting and retaining a new job. It introduces success at work vocabulary and techniques that will engage fluent English speakers who are entering or re-entering the workforce as well as English Language Learners and ESL students who want to learn more about American work culture and employer expectations.

Set in e-book format that can be printed hundreds or thousands of times,* it has compelling units on Success at Work and Job Benefits and incorporates useful reference materials, interesting student handouts, valuable tools, and engaging student activities. It has been endorsed by instructors using it for individualized tutoring and in the classroom setting. The lessons will hold your students’ attention.

Each unit is filled with work-related learning activities such as Vocabulary Fill-Ins, Sentences Completions, and Listening Review Exercises to promote comprehension. It also enhances student retention with word searches, crosswords, matching puzzles, and word scramble brainteasers to reinforce vocabulary that will have your students craving more.
Detailed teaching tips and instructional resources with a complete answer guide are included in this comprehensive workbook-style manual that empowers students to navigate in today’s competitive employment environment. Sample pages are available for viewing. 96 pages

What is the First Step in Developing a Successful Business Relationship with any American Indian Tribe? Understanding that relationships come first and business comes second! That pearl of wisdom and others is what you will take away from Working in Indian Country. It is the definitive work on how to successfully build trust and long-term working relationships with tribal leaders. Born out of nearly twenty years of working with American Indian tribes both as a federal official and as a seminar facilitator, Larry Keown’s Working in Indian Country lays a foundation for relationship building based on redefining your leadership role through understanding history, trust, respect, honor, and tribal sovereignty. There is little doubt you will experience a paradigm shift in how you currently think about working with American Indian Tribes.
